Oracle 18i新增特性让数据库更健康(oracle18i新特性)

Oracle 18i新增特性:让数据库更健康

Oracle Corporation发布了最新的数据库软件版本——Oracle Database 18c Release 18.3。这个新版本的数据库有许多新特性,其中一个关键的特性是自我修复能力的增强,可以让数据库更加健康和可靠。

越来越多的企业开始采用Oracle数据库,随着数据量的增加,数据库管理变得越来越复杂,问题也变得越来越多。传统的数据库架构依赖于人工干预,需要专业的数据库管理员来运维管理才能确保数据库正常运行。但是随着云计算等新兴技术的出现,传统数据库管理面临巨大的挑战。

Oracle 18c的自我修复特性可以通过减少人工干预来使数据库更加健康和可靠。当数据库运行时出现故障时,数据库马上启动自我修复程序来定位问题并寻找解决方案,自动进行修复。这个特性使数据库管理更加智能化,减少了人工操作的时间和风险性。

另外,18c还提出了“多租户容器数据库”(Multitenant Contner Database,简称CDB)的概念。这是一种新型的数据库管理方法,可以将多个数据库实例分别封装到不同的容器中,既方便管理,又加强了安全性。CDB可以将用户和数据逻辑分开,并可以为不同的应用程序提供不同的数据库实例,同时给应用程序提供独立的资源和安全控制。

在18c中,还加入了“自动化SQL调整”(Automatic SQL Tuning)功能,可以通过收集和分析数据库中的SQL语句来确定优化建议,自动调整SQL语句,提高数据库性能和响应速度。

Oracle 18c的新特性可以让数据库管理更加智能化、健康化和可靠化。它使企业无论是在云端或者本地都能够轻松地利用Oracle数据库来处理大量数据,保证业务的高效运行。下面是一个自我修复的示例代码:

BEGIN

DBMS_AUTO_REPR.EXECUTE_AUTO_REPR(

DBMS_AUTO_REPR.DB_FLURE,

NULL, — flure parameter

DBMS_AUTO_REPR.AUTO_REPR,

0, — retry count

NULL, — wt time

NULL — cascade

);

END;

/


数据运维技术 » Oracle 18i新增特性让数据库更健康(oracle18i新特性)